Financial Betting

Financial betting is a complex and intriguing form of placing bets. It is unlike buying and selling shares as there is no purchase involved. It is simply betting on whether certain shares, prices, interest rates or other financial measures will increase or decrease. If you are knowledgeable about financial markets and wish to put this knowledge to good use, you may profit from financial betting. Types of Financial Betting
There are different forms of financial betting, the main types are Spread betting, Fixed Odds and Binary betting. Fixed odds betting is more similar to basic sporting betting. Here, you back a market to rise or fall. As you would expect the odds are fixed, although the price you require to win the bet does move. Or, you could play a floating odds game where the price to win remains the same but the odds change. Due to the similarity to sports betting, these games are fairly easy to understand and a good option for beginners. This method also requires a much smaller level of risk as you can only lose the stake you placed. You can place these bets in sites such as Ladbrokes.

Spread betting is common in financial betting although it does pose more risks than fixed odds. Your losses can significantly increase in a short space of time. You should bear in mind that you can lose much more money than you have placed as a deposit. However, it does make a less risky alternative to share dealing and is much more flexible. Spread betting allows you to make speculations regarding the increase or decrease of shares, interest rates, commodities and more without having to consult a stockbroker. In addition to this there is no paperwork required and so ot is more convenient for many. It is more flexible than buying and selling on the market and you can put your money into a wider range of markets. You do not have to pay commission and at present in the UK, you do not have to pay tax or stamp duty on your profits. This discrepancy makes financial trading exceptionally profitable for professional players. You can also place bets in the same currency and so save on paying exchange rates. Binary betting is more flexible than fixed odds betting. You can back on an outcome to happen or not. In addition to this, if you are winning you can leave early to make an early profit, alternatively you are able to cut your losses if you are losing the bet. This flexibility proves very popular with financial betters. Despite its similarity to spread betting, it is a fixed odd bet, this means you can be aware of the maximum gains and losses from the outset, this reduces the risk involved.

Financial Betting Tips
One of the advantages of financial betting is that you can spread your money over a wide range of markets. You shouldn't put too much into any one transaction. If you are going to put money into one area you should always fully research so you are knowledgeable on the possible outcomes. If you have a particular area of expertise, take advantage of this and place the higher bets here. If you are a beginner and wish to take up financial spread betting, you can open up a demo account on some sites. This will allow you to get a feel for how to spread bet and give you valuable practice before playing for money. You should also start by sticking to the UK FTSE 100 and place bets on blue chip companies, as it will be easier to predict the movements with less financial knowledge. You should not place a bet before the market opens, as this is very tricky to get right if you are a beginner. Try to wait around 45 minutes before placing a bet.
